1-Methylindazole-3-carboxylic Acid: The Backbone of Granisetron Hydrochloride Production
The synthesis of modern pharmaceuticals often relies on a series of carefully selected chemical intermediates, each playing a critical role in achieving the desired therapeutic outcome. Among these, 1-Methylindazole-3-carboxylic acid, identified by CAS number 50890-83-0, stands out as a foundational component in the production of Granisetron hydrochloride. This antiemetic drug is a cornerstone in managing chemotherapy- and radiotherapy-induced nausea and vomiting, making the reliable supply of its key intermediate, 1-Methylindazole-3-carboxylic acid, essential for global healthcare.

Appearing as a white to off-white crystalline powder, its purity typically exceeds 97%, a critical factor for its role as a Granisetron hydrochloride synthesis intermediate. The compound’s chemical properties, including its solubility in DMSO and methanol and a melting point of approximately 213-218°C, are meticulously controlled during production to guarantee batch-to-batch consistency. This consistency is paramount in pharmaceutical manufacturing, where precise chemical reactions are fundamental.
